Iron Roots : The Spark That Ignited Human Progress.
The essay themes where this Article can be used :-

1. "Necessity is the mother of invention"
Highlight how the need for efficient tools led to the discovery and development of iron.

2. "Small beginnings make great endings"
Emphasize how the humble discovery of iron transformed human civilization.

3. "Even a small effort can bring a big change"
Illustrate how the introduction of iron brought about significant advancements.

4. "The right tool for the job makes all the difference" Discuss how iron tools revolutionized agriculture, leading to increased food production and societal growth.

5. "Progress is the result of human ingenuity"
Showcase how human innovation and perseverance led to the discovery and utilization of iron.

6. "One step at a time leads to giant leaps"
Describe how the gradual development of iron technology paved the way for significant breakthroughs.

7. "The power of innovation knows no bounds"
Highlight the transformative impact of iron on human society, demonstrating the limitless potential of innovative thinking.

8. "From little acorns, mighty oaks grow"
Illustrate how the modest beginnings of iron discovery and development ultimately led to the growth of complex societies.

9. "Human progress is a continuous journey"
Emphasize how the discovery of iron marked a significant milestone in human progress, paving the way for future advancements.

10. "The spark that ignites change can come from anywhere"
Use the article to demonstrate how the unexpected discovery of iron sparked a chain reaction of transformative changes.

The Athenian Miracle : Unpacking the Origins of Democracy & Its Collective Spirit.
The essay themes where this Article can be used.

1. It can be easily used in any Essay on Democracy, Polity & Statecraft.

2. "United We Stand, Divided We Fall"
This essay topic can be explored using the example of Athenian democracy, where citizens came together to govern and make decisions.

3. "The Power of Collective Action"
This topic can be discussed using the article's emphasis on how collective action can shape the course of history and bring about positive change.

4. "Even a Small Effort Can Bring a Big Change"
This topic can be explored using the example of Cleisthenes' revolutionary idea of democracy, which had a profound impact on the world.

5. "The Pen is Mightier than the Sword"
This topic can be discussed using the article's focus on the power of ideas and collective action in bringing about change.

6. "A Journey of a Thousand Miles Begins with a Single Step"
This topic can be explored using the example of Athenian democracy, which began with a single idea and gradually evolved into a powerful system of governance.

7. "Alone We Can Make a Difference, but Together We Can Make a Change"
This topic can be discussed using the article's emphasis on the importance of collective action and unity in bringing about positive change.

8. "The Whole is Greater than the Sum of Its Parts"
This topic can be explored using the example of Athenian democracy, where the collective efforts of citizens led to a more just and equitable society.

9. "Every Cloud Has a Silver Lining"
Analyze how the challenges faced by ancient Athens ultimately led to the establishment of a democratic government, highlighting the potential for positive outcomes from adversity.

10. "Actions Speak Louder than Words"
Use the example of Cleisthenes' determination to establish democracy in ancient Athens to illustrate the importance of taking concrete actions to achieve social change.
